Two completely different batches of calcium carbonate pigment were used and, whereas variations in absolutely the values have been observed between suspensions containing the two, relative traits remained the identical. Negative zeta potentials were seen for all suspensions, with comparable values and tendencies for suspensions dispersed with dispersants of the same ionic group density. The full divalent cation focus in the aqueous section of the suspensions was measured by complexometric titrations with Na2H2EDTA. The divalent cation concentration correlated linearly with the answer concentration of dispersant for suspensions with out electrolytes. Viscosity curves for suspensions ready with the low and medium ionic group density dispersants correlated effectively with zeta potential.

Sodium polyacrylate-induced pH pattern formation and starch-induced iodine sample formation have been investigated within the iodate-sulfite-thiosulfate (IST) response in a one-aspect fed disc gel reactor (OSFR). Coexistence of a pH entrance and an iodine entrance was also studied in a batch IST reaction-diffusion system. The mechanism of a number of suggestions might explain the totally different patterns in the IST response-diffusion system.
